What is a Chart Plotter Depth Finder?


A **chart plotter depth finder** is a multifunctional device that combines traditional depth-finding capabilities with advanced GPS navigation. This device uses sonar technology to measure water depth and display it on a graphical interface, usually featuring a detailed map of the surrounding area. By providing real-time data about the underwater environment, a chart plotter depth finder helps boaters make informed decisions about their route, ensuring a safer and more enjoyable experience.

Benefits of Using a Chart Plotter Depth Finder


Integrating a chart plotter depth finder into your boating setup offers numerous advantages. Below are some key benefits that can significantly transform your boating experience:

Enhanced Navigation


One of the primary benefits of using a chart plotter depth finder is enhanced navigation. These devices provide detailed maps and charts of the waterway, allowing boaters to plot their course with precision. By showing the **depth of water**, potential hazards, and navigational aids, such as buoys and markers, these tools help users avoid shallow areas and obstacles.

Safety on the Water


Safety is paramount when navigating waterways, and a chart plotter depth finder plays a crucial role in ensuring your safety. By visualizing depth changes and identifying underwater obstacles, boaters can avoid dangerous situations like grounding or collisions. Moreover, advanced features such as **waypoint marking** allow users to save specific locations for future reference, enhancing overall safety.

Improved Fishing Experience


For fishing enthusiasts, a chart plotter depth finder can dramatically improve your fishing experience. By providing insights into underwater terrain, such as drop-offs, ledges, and underwater structures, these devices help anglers locate fish habitats. Additionally, many modern depth finders offer **fish finder capabilities**, making it easier to identify schools of fish in real-time.

Installation Guide for Your Chart Plotter Depth Finder


Installing your chart plotter depth finder is a crucial step to ensure optimal performance. Here’s a straightforward guide to help you through the installation process:
1. **Choose the Right Location**: Select a location on your boat that provides a clear view of the water, away from any obstructions, and allows for easy access to controls.
2. **Mount the Unit**: Depending on your model, either secure it to the dash or install a mounting bracket. Ensure that the unit is firmly attached and at a comfortable viewing angle.
3. **Connect Power Supply**: Follow the manufacturer’s instructions to connect the power supply to your chart plotter depth finder. Be cautious to avoid any short-circuits.
4. **Install the Transducer**: The transducer is responsible for sending sonar signals to measure depth. Position it correctly according to the manufacturer’s specifications, ensuring it is submerged and free from air bubbles.
5. **Test the Unit**: Once installed, power on the unit and confirm that it is functioning correctly. Verify that the GPS is acquiring a signal and that depth readings are accurate.

Frequently Asked Questions


1. Can I use a chart plotter depth finder for freshwater and saltwater?


Yes, most chart plotter depth finders are designed to work in both freshwater and saltwater environments. However, check the specifications to ensure compatibility with your intended use.

2. How do I maintain my chart plotter depth finder?


Maintain your device by regularly cleaning the screen, checking connections, and ensuring that the transducer remains free from debris. Additionally, keep software and maps updated.

3. Do I need a fishing permit to use a chart plotter depth finder?


While using a chart plotter depth finder does not require a permit, fishing permits are usually necessary depending on the regulations of the state or country you are in.

4. Can I install a chart plotter depth finder myself?


Yes, many boaters successfully install their chart plotter depth finder using the manufacturer’s guidelines. However, if you are unsure, it may be wise to consult a professional.

5. What is the difference between a chart plotter and a fish finder?


A chart plotter focuses on navigation and mapping, while a fish finder specializes in detecting fish and underwater structures. Many modern devices combine both functionalities.
